recently saw the term "pacesetter lead" on csx engine 8202 ,what did this mean,thanks again ed

It's a system installed in a few locomotives for mine runs, where the train literally moves at ft/hr while the cars pass under a flood loader. It's explained in detail on the tape CSX- SOUTHERN WEST VIRGINIA COAL by Pentrex.
